One of the most misunderstood examples is insulin resistance.

Most people are told that insulin resistance is a disease caused by overeating or laziness.

But the deeper reality is more fascinating.

Insulin resistance may begin as a protective response.

Imagine every cell as a room already overflowing with fuel. Yet the bloodstream keeps delivering more glucose, more energy, more cargo.

Eventually, the cells partially “close the gates.”

Not because the body is stupid.

Because the body is overloaded.

Insulin, the hormone that directs glucose into cells, starts shouting louder and louder.

The pancreas produces more insulin.

The bloodstream becomes crowded with fuel.

Fat storage increases.

Energy crashes worsen.

The body is not failing.

It is attempting to manage biochemical traffic chaos.

 The Fat Cell Is Not Lazy

 For decades, fat tissue was treated like passive storage.

A biological cupboard.

Modern science tells a completely different story.

Fat tissue is highly intelligent.

It communicates constantly with:

The brain

Liver

Muscles

Immune system

Pancreas

Fat cells release hormones and inflammatory signals. They monitor energy availability and influence appetite, metabolism and even mood.

Think of fat tissue as:

“A Biological Warehouse with Hormonal Wi-Fi.”

When these warehouses become overwhelmed, distress signals begin spreading throughout the body.

Inflammation rises.
Appetite regulation changes.
Cravings intensify.
Energy falls.

This is why many people feel trapped inside their own biology.

They are not merely fighting calories.

They are fighting altered biochemical messaging.

The Tiny Engines Quietly Losing Power

Inside almost every cell live tiny, microscopic structures called mitochondria.

These are the body’s power stations.

They convert food into usable energy.

When healthy, they generate vitality, resilience and endurance.

But when overloaded by:

Excess fuel

Inflammation

Poor sleep

Chronic stress

Inactivity

They become inefficient.

Imagine a power station producing more smoke and less electricity.

That is metabolic dysfunction at the cellular level.

The result:

Fatigue

Brain fog

Low exercise tolerance

Accelerated ageing

Poor recovery

Unstable energy

Fatigue is often not laziness.

It is an energy production crisis.

Frequently Asked Questions (FAQ)

What exactly is metabolic dysfunction?

Metabolic dysfunction refers to impaired energy regulation inside the body. It often involves insulin resistance, inflammation, disrupted appetite signalling and poor energy production long before obvious disease appears.

Can someone be metabolically unhealthy even if they are not overweight?

Yes. Many people with normal body weight still develop insulin resistance, fatty liver, inflammation and metabolic abnormalities. This is sometimes called “metabolically obese normal weight.”

Is insulin resistance reversible?

In many cases, insulin sensitivity can improve significantly through nutrition, improved sleep, physical activity, stress reduction, and weight reduction, where appropriate.

Why do cravings become so powerful?

Cravings are influenced by hormones, dopamine signalling, sleep quality, blood sugar instability and stress chemistry — not simply lack of discipline.

What are mitochondria, and why do they matter?

Mitochondria are tiny structures inside cells that generate energy. Poor mitochondrial function may contribute to fatigue, poor recovery, brain fog and accelerated ageing.

How quickly can metabolic improvements occur?

Some improvements in energy, appetite stability and blood sugar regulation may occur within days to weeks of meaningful lifestyle changes.
